    1. Master Faux Calligraphy

    I believe that “faux calligraphy” — modern calligraphy created with a standard (ballpoint, gel, etc.) pen — is the best introduction to dip pen calligraphy. The fact that you’re using a familiar writing instrument allows you to focus on letterforms, which is great for beginners!
